| Hi
| I have just started looking at broadband. Do you pay a standard phone line
| charge as well as the broadband charge.
|

You will pay the line rental, just as you would normally pay it for
your voice calls. However if you stop paying the line rental and they
cut your phone off, the broadband will also be lost.

There are no charges for being on-line with broadband, you just pay the
basic monthly fee, nothing more. They do normally charge for
installation, which is about £50.
